List of Richard Russo Quotes

He looks like he could be taken in a fight. not by me, but by somebody. not anyone in humanities, probably.
When authors who write literary fiction begin to write screenplays, everybody assumes that's the end. here's another who's never going to write well again.
I'll tell you one thing, though. it's a terrible thing to be a disappointment to a good woman.
To his surprise he also discovered that it was possible to be good at what you had little interest in, just as it had been possible to be bad at something, whether painting or poetry, that you cared about a great deal.
As i drift back into sleep, i can't help thinking that it's a wonderful thing to be right about the world. to weigh the evidence, always incomplete, and correctly intuit the whole, to see the world in a grain of sand, to recognize its beauty, its simplicity, its truth. it's as close as we get to god in this life, and reside in the glow of such brief flashes of understanding, fully awake, sometimes for two or three seconds, at peace with our existence. and then back to sleep we go.
To expect reason is where the fallacy lies.
In the end it all came down to companionship, to friendship, to sacrifice, to compromise.
You just kind of have faith. if that sounds kind of mystical, it's because i really don't know how it works, but i trust that it does. i try to write the way i read, in order to find out what happens next.
"if you paid me for work," continued max, whose rhetoric was more sophisticated than you might expect from a man with food in his beard, "i wouldn't have to feel worthless. there's not law says old people have to feel worthless all the while, you know. you paid me, i'd have some dignity." now it was mile's turn to nod and smile agreeably. "i think the dignity ship set sail a long time ago, dad."
Structure is one of the things that i always hope will reveal itself to me.
To his surprise, she leaned over and kissed him on the forehead, a kiss so full of affection that it dispelled the awkwardness, even as it caused miles' heart to plummet, because all kisses are calibrated, and this one revealed the great chasm between affection and love.
One of the odd things about middle age, he concluded, was the strange decisions a man discovers he's made by not really making them, like allowing friends to drift away through simple neglect.
